What are glamping pods?

Glamping pods are simple wooden structures that offer a more comfortable alternative to a traditional tent, while still allowing the occupant to feel they are getting closer to nature. They’re a popular investment for campsites, allowing them to offer a boutique camping experience. They can also be sited in smaller numbers alongside traditional holiday properties. Increasingly, farmers are installing glamping pods as a way to diversify their business. Holiday parks are now offering glamping pods alongside other kinds of holiday accommodation

Do glamping pods have heating?

Every glamping pod we provide comes complete with an electrical panel heater, which creates more than enough heat for the pod for most of the year.

Should you want to make things extra cosy, it’s possible to install a small wood burner into a glamping pod. The burner must have 500mm clearance in all directions of any combustible materials, which would include wood and furnishing. A simple flue system will need to be installed.

Do glamping pods need planning permission?

This depends on the number of pods you want on your site, where they’re located and how you intend to use them. If you install a single glamping pod in your garden as a way of creating extra space or a spare bedroom to the house, it’s exempt from requiring planning permission. However, they should not block access from neighbouring properties, nor light.

If you’re creating a holiday/glamping business using glamping pods you will usually require planning permission.
